Got my parcel a couple of days ago. One happy note for Canadians is the shipping comes via Canada Post. This greatly reduces the risk of being charged insane brokerage fees by the couriers (UPS is the worst) for importing the package into the country.

With Canada Post being the final delivery service, the worst case scenario is a $5 fee and the HST (13% in Ontario). But 90% of the time they don't bother charging either, as was the case for my Webike shipment.

Needed some fork boots for our TU250X and Webike is the only place on the planet with the original Suzuki parts at a reasonable price (less than 1/2 the cost of me buying from Suzuki here in Canada).
